Egypt’s Transport Ministry announces price increases for air-conditioned train tickets
Transport Minister Kamel al-Wazir announced that prices for new and air-conditioned trains would increase by 25 percent, such as the Cairo-Alexandria ticket rising to LE125 from LE100.
Al-Masry Al-Youm also published the new train schedule taking into effect from Thursday, July 30.
Train 1006, the Cairo-Sohag line, runs from Cairo station at 6:00 am, arriving at 12:20 pm Sohag.
Train 1007, the Sohag - Cairo line runs from Sohag station at five pm to reach Cairo 12:00 am.
Train 1004, the Cairo-Assiut line, runs from Cairo station at 8:15 am, arriving in Assiut 12:30 pm.
Train 1005, the Assiut - Cairo line, departs from Assiut station at 5:30 pm, arriving at 11:45 pm Cairo.
Train 1031, the Cairo-Alexandria line runs from Cairo station at 8:10 am to reach Alexandria 11:05 am.
Train 1030, the Alexandria-Cairo line runs from Alexandria station at 4:30 pm to reach Cairo 7:25 pm.
On July 18 Wazir inaugurated the first batch of new trains at Cairo's Misr Station in the presence of the Railway Authority leaders.
The ministry saw off a lineup of four trains set to enter service in the near future.
